XRP holders can borrow RLUSD through 280 million USD lending pool
XRP holders can now borrow RLUSD on Ethereum without selling their coins. Flare announced that its wrapped XRP, FXRP, has been accepted as collateral by Sentora, which manages a 280 million USD lending pool of Ripple's RLUSD stablecoin. Borrowers can post FXRP and take out RLUSD against it. This approval creates an isolated FXRP/RLUSD market on Morpho Blue, allowing holders to leverage their XRP exposure. Access is permissionless with no whitelist required. Sentora evaluated FXRP's market behavior and liquidity before approval, ensuring ongoing monitoring. Users can mint FXRP via Flare's FAssets system, bridge it to Ethereum, and deposit it to borrow at their chosen loan-to-value ratio. Flare is developing a route for holders to authorize the process directly from an XRP Ledger wallet. Flare co-founder Hugo Philion noted that XRP is underutilized in DeFi despite being a major crypto asset. The isolated market structure limits risks, as failures in the FXRP market do not affect the broader vault. Approximately 155 million FXRP has been minted since launch, with a target of drawing 5 billion XRP into Flare's ecosystem over six months. The new market starts with a conservative supply cap that may increase with usage.
